A rifle of 20 kg mass can fire 4 bullets`/s`. The mass of each bullet is `35 x 10^(-3)` kg and its final velocity is 400 `ms ^(-1)` Then, what force must be applied on the rifle so that it does not move backwards while firing the bullets?

A

80 N

B

28 N

C

-112N

D

-56N

Text Solution

Verified by Experts

The correct Answer is:
D
